## Deployment

Queuescale reads depth from the Fenwick broker every 15s and scales the worker fleet between floor and ceiling. Scale-up is immediate; scale-down waits for the cooldown to avoid thrash. Deploy via the standard pipeline; the autoscaler restarts cleanly and re-reads settings on boot. Never edit settings on live nodes — changes must go through the repo. The current configuration values are listed below.

service settings:
ralael:
  pin: 7453
  tenant: zorath
  seal: seal_087806e4
  metrics_host: metrics.ralael.paliqworks.example
  standby_team: fraath
  escalation: praok-istiel
  nonce: 10e083

Context: Ardenfell line margins slipped three points over two quarters. Drivers: input steel costs, aggressive discounting at the Westmoor branch, and a stale price book. Proposal: uplift list prices four percent, tighten discount authority to regional level, sunset the two lowest-margin SKUs. Risk: volume loss at Halverton accounts, estimated under two percent. Decision requested at Thursday's review. Modelling assumptions are in the appendix pack. The commercial reasoning leadership wants kept close is noted directly below.

board note of tajop-yajof: The finance team signed off on a budget of $77.6 million for Project Pramir.

**14:27 — Font vendoring change lands in Quillbase main**

For context, new teammates: we vendor third-party display fonts into the Quillbase asset bundle rather than fetching them at runtime. At 14:27, a script intended to refresh the vendored Lintworth Serif files accidentally deleted the license manifests alongside the stale binaries, so the next bundle shipped fonts with no attribution metadata. Nothing user-facing broke, but compliance flagged it within the hour. The deploy carrying the bad bundle is identified by the token below.

session token of kagup-hahaf = htk3_2b8